How much does an Amusement Attendant make in Arizona? As of September 01, 2026, the average salary for an Amusement Attendant in Arizona is $33,944 per year, which breaks down to an hourly rate of $16.

However, an Amusement Attendant's salary can vary significantly. Here's a look at the typical salary range:

  • Top Earners (90th percentile): $39,243
  • Majority Range (25th-75th percentile): $31,677 to $36,718
  • Entry-Level (10th percentile): $29,612
